I see Will Campbell as a guard, and a lot of people will see Kelvin Banks as a guard, so this is a loaded guard class and a awful tackle class. IMO, Banks and Membou are the only two viable tackle prospects.

Then why can they not run the ball or protect the QB.....
Did you not watch the 2nd half of last season when changes were made on the Oline? Did Rico Dowdle not rush for over 1k yards and average 4.6 yds/carry? Even Cooper Rush looked decent for 6 out of the last 9 games he started after Dak's season ending injury. That was with the revamped Oline, only 1 legit threat at WR, and only Rico Dowdle at RB. Oline is not in need this coming draft. RB, WR2, Dline, MLB, CB and a few others are more important, especially with very limited draft picks.
